SPIES, LIES AND SECRETS

This conversation is for your ears only

Undercover agents aren't just the stuff of stories for writers Jack Beaumont and Ben Macintyre.

A French intelligence officer turned spy thriller writer, Jack (Dark Arena) has all the insider knowledge to craft true-to-life operations in his novels. Ben (The Siege) is an espionage expert and he's written the definitive account of the siege that put the SAS on the world stage.

Hear these two connoisseurs of the clandestine share the truth behind the spy stories that thrill us.

With Matthew Condon.
